## Further reading

Support agents handling duplicate-charge complaints in Pavewell should understand how idempotency keys protect payment retries. Each retry reuses the original key, so the processor returns the first result instead of charging again. For key lifetimes, collision handling, and how to verify a key in the admin console, see the internal guide here.

wiki page, bagef-yajof: https://sentry.sivrelcloud.corp/board

**Leadership Review Briefing — Kelvane Reseller Programme**

For branch managers: the Kelvane programme now covers 34 partners across the Ardwell region. Tier thresholds were revised in Q2 — Silver requires 60 certified seats, Gold 150. Margin pass-through remains at 22% for Gold partners, subject to quarterly compliance checks. Two partners in Northvale were placed on probation for channel conflict; remediation plans are underway. Before the review session, please read the following note carefully and do not circulate it.

internal memo for bawep-haweg: Zorvanox Systems is in early talks to buy Weniusek Systems for about $23.3 million. The Ralax launch date is October 4, and nothing goes to the press before then.

Subject: Memtrace cut-over complete

Team,

Cut-over to Memtrace v2 for GPU memory profiling finished last night. Old v1 agents are disabled; any tickets referencing v1 dashboards should be closed as resolved-by-migration. Sampling overhead is now under 2% and allocation traces include kernel names. Known gap: profiles older than 30 days were not migrated. Point customers at the v2 docs for setup questions. For reference when troubleshooting, the agent now runs with the following configuration.

settings of bagaf-bawip:
[aldax]
port = 5000
region = south-4
host = aldax.brasklabs.corp
team = brivan
timeout_ms = 2000
retries = 2

### Runbook: FareForge account recovery

If the FareForge rules engine locks you out mid-incident (it happens, usually after a failed deploy of shipping-fee rules), don't panic. The zone-surcharge rules keep evaluating from cache, so customers are fine for ~30 minutes. Head to the recovery console, choose the on-call account, and step through the prompts. When it asks for the passphrase, use the one below:

unlock words, fawig-bagef: olidor-holir-istox-holath-tamys-quenion-giliel